Poll Suggests Democrats Say 'No' to Joe in 2024 Election

Poll Suggests Democrats , Say 'No' to Joe , in 2024 Election.<br />On February 6, a pair of polls were released that suggest President Biden's support is dwindling ahead of his potential 2024 bid for re-election.<br />'New York Post' reports that an Associated Press-NORC <br />Center for Public Affairs Research poll shows that just <br />37% of Democrats say they support Biden's re-election.<br />That number is down from 52% in October of 2022. .<br />According to the poll, 62% of Democrats <br />want a different candidate to be the party's <br />standard-bearer in the upcoming presidential bid.<br />The poll also found that 78% of Americans, <br />both Republican and Democrat, feel Biden<br />should not run for a second term.<br />According to a Washington Post-ABC News survey, <br />41% of people in the U.S. said they were worse off <br />financially than they were when Biden took office.<br />'New York Post' reports that it's the highest percentage of people to give that response since 1986 and six percentage <br />points higher than it was at the same time last year.<br />According to the same poll, 62% of Americans feel <br />that Biden has accomplished "not very much" or <br />"little or nothing" in his first two years as president.<br />According to the AP poll, respondents <br />found the president's age to be a liability <br />and support a new generation of leaders. .<br />The poll found that 43% of people in the U.S. say they have <br />"hardly any" confidence in Biden's ability to handle a crisis, <br />manage the military or take action against corruption
